Constituents of the Egyptian Centaurea scoparia; Chlorinated Guaianolides of the Aerial Parts.

D Youssef1, A W Frahm.   

Abstract

A new chlorine-containing guaianolide, chloroscoparin, was isolated from the ethanol extract of the aerial parts of CENTAUREA SCOPARIA Sieb. together with three known chlorine-containing guaianolides. The structures of the isolated compounds were elucidated by spectroscopic methods including (1)H-NMR-, 2D (1)H- (1)H COSY-, (13)C-NMR-, APT-, DEPT-, HETCOR-, long-range-HETCOR-, 2D INADEQUATE-, and mass spectra. The relative configuration was determined by 2D-NOESY studies. New NMR data for the known compounds are reported.
